Advantage West Midlands (AWM) is one of nine Regional Development Agencies operating in England. Established by the Government in April 1999 to act as a strategic driver for sustainable economic development in the West Midlands. AWM's role is to provide leadership and action to create more, better jobs and an enhanced quality of life for all in the West Midlands. (UK)

English Partnerships is a leading player in the UK Government's regeneration and inward investment strategies. By working in partnership with public, private and voluntary sectors throughout the English regions, this organisation supports land reclamation, property development and the creation of strategic development packages for employment, housing, recreation and green space. The site covers press releases and gives full text access to some useful publications. Full access is given to a Strategic Sites database which gives details of available sites in England.

The Urban Task Force was set up in April 1998 by the UK government under the chairmanship of Lord Rogers 'to identify causes of urban decline in England and recommend practical solutions to bring people back into our cities, towns and urban neighbourhoods.
